Output 7251126e1d3c15810f89a1cb11274a52036d607d3911358508e01ec8c7c6f4f6:1

value
2532061478
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e986cd2c45af258a95cd7898d0cfa73503c67ca1 OP_EQUALVERIFY OP_CHECKSIG
address
DSRsU8AYrz7HJ9DjBijb46SQAUkam72fNb
transaction
7251126e1d3c15810f89a1cb11274a52036d607d3911358508e01ec8c7c6f4f6